3/07:
Showing a panoramic display of visuals only to have an awesome collapse, Hellbound: Hellraiser II started off
slowly before the pace was picked up as Clare Higgins reprised her role, pushing the sequel to a new territory.
As soon as the doctor received his chance to become a cenobite, the movie started to fall apart due to the pileup of nonsense
that I had been sucked into. That's when I stopped caring and began to look at my watch as often as possible.
What bothered me was the doctor's head being controlled by some kind of tentacle. Because of it, I was prevented from seeing
the big picture. Therefore, the movie felt like a mind game, annoying me to no end.
Meanwhile, it would've been nice to see Pinhead more often. Ironically, he hadn't had the chance to shine during the first two
pictures despite being featured as centerpiece of the franchise. What's with this mute girl? What did she have to do with
the plot? She had to be one of the most useless characters I'd seen. Get rid of her.
All in all, I wished that Hellbound: Hellraiser II didn't fall apart.
